Jose Mourinho spoke to the media on Friday, an opportunity the media were surely waiting for. Since the last time the boss sat down in front of the camera, Chelsea have reportedly reached a deal to allow their two time player of the year to leave the club. The club have also announced in that period that they've reached an agreement to sign Mohamed Salah from FC Basel.
Mourinho confirmed that Chelsea received a bid, which has been accepted. He also confirmed that Mata has been allowed to travel to Manchester for a medical, and that a deal should be completed 'sooner rather than later'. What Mourinho can't confirm is the status of the player's medical with Manchester United, or any specific timetable on when the move will become official.
Mourinho #cfc on Mata: "Fantastic opportunity for him. It's the right offer for us. We've allowed him to have a medical at #mufc'

Mourinho also called the offer from United a 'good' one, though he refused to get into the specifics of the deal. The manager also confirmed that Mata expressed his desire to make the move, though he didn't go into too much depth with that either. We'll have more from the presser soon.
